Most coworking operators don’t experience a single moment where manual operations “fail.” Instead, problems show up gradually, buried in everyday work.
A meeting room is used but not billed.
An ad-hoc service is logged but forgotten.
A membership change is updated in one place but not another.
Each issue may feel minor. But together, they create a steady drain on revenue, time, and confidence in the numbers.
Manual operations rely heavily on people remembering to do the right thing at the right moment. When teams are busy, handovers happen quickly, and systems don’t talk to each other, mistakes become inevitable. The challenge isn’t effort, it’s that spreadsheets and disconnected tools were never designed for the pace and complexity of modern coworking.
This is the hidden cost operators pay every day, often without realizing it.
As coworking businesses grow, manual processes start to show stress in predictable ways. Operators commonly struggle with:
● Missed or delayed billing for meeting rooms, catering, printing, and ad-hoc services
● Inconsistent customer data across sales, operations, and finance teams
● Slow month-end closes caused by manual reconciliation
● Limited visibility into real-time performance and utilization
● Increased billing disputes due to unclear audit trails
These issues don’t just affect internal efficiency. They directly impact customer trust, cash flow, and management’s ability to make timely decisions.
And then, at a certain point, adding more staff or more spreadsheets won’t solve the problem, it will amplify it.
Today’s coworking operations are far more complex than they were even a few years ago. Operators are now having to manage:
● Multiple locations
● Hybrid memberships and flexible pricing
● Private offices, coworking desks, virtual offices, and event spaces
● Enterprise clients with customized agreements
Manual systems weren’t built for this level of variability. Spreadsheets can’t reflect real-time changes. Email-based approvals slow down sales cycles. Separate tools for bookings, billing, and reporting create blind spots that make it difficult to see how the business is actually performing.
This is where a modern business intelligence system can really help. Operators need live, accurate data that reflects what’s happening across the entire operation—not a version of reality that’s already out of date.
Billing is often where the impact of manual ops becomes impossible to ignore.
When bookings and services are captured manually, errors slip through. Invoices are delayed. Finance teams spend days reconciling data instead of analyzing performance. Over time, this leads to:
● Revenue leakage from unbilled services
● Longer billing cycles and slower cash collection
● Increased pressure on finance and operations teams
● Reduced confidence in management reports
Manual reporting compounds the issue. Static spreadsheets and exported data only provide snapshots of the past. By the time reports reach leadership, the opportunity to act has often passed.

Enterprise workflow automation may speed things up, but it also removes friction between people, processes, and data.
Instead of relying on manual handoffs, automation connects each stage of the operational lifecycle:
● Enquiries flow directly into proposals
● Proposals convert into license agreements
● Agreements are signed electronically
● Bookings and services feed billing automatically
● Reports update in real time
This creates consistency across teams and cuts out any duplicated data entry. Nothing depends on memory, follow-ups, or spreadsheets passed between departments.
For operators, this means fewer errors, faster turnaround times, and far greater control over daily operations.
